技术文摘
HTTPS 真的安全吗?会被抓包吗?
HTTPS 真的安全吗?会被抓包吗?
在当今数字化的时代,网络安全成为了人们关注的焦点。HTTPS 作为一种常见的网络通信协议,被广泛认为能够提供更高级别的安全性。但 HTTPS 真的就万无一失吗?它是否能够完全避免被抓包的风险?
我们需要了解 HTTPS 的工作原理。HTTPS 是在 HTTP 的基础上,通过引入 SSL/TLS 加密协议来对数据进行加密传输。这意味着在数据从客户端发送到服务器,以及从服务器返回客户端的过程中,信息会被加密,使得第三方难以直接读取和理解其中的内容。
从理论上讲,HTTPS 提供了很强的安全性。它能够有效地防止数据在传输过程中被窃听、篡改和伪造。加密算法的复杂性和密钥的保密性使得破解 HTTPS 加密变得极其困难,对于大多数攻击者来说,几乎是不可能完成的任务。
然而,这并不意味着 HTTPS 绝对不会被抓包。在某些特定的情况下,仍然存在被抓包的可能性。例如,如果用户的设备被恶意软件感染,攻击者可能会在设备上安装证书拦截工具,从而绕过 HTTPS 的加密机制,获取到传输的数据。
另外,网络中的中间人攻击也是一种潜在的威胁。虽然 HTTPS 能够验证服务器的证书以确保通信的对方是合法的服务器,但如果攻击者能够成功地伪造服务器证书或者干扰证书验证过程,也有可能实现抓包。
一些安全漏洞或者配置不当也可能导致 HTTPS 被突破。比如,如果服务器使用的加密算法存在弱点,或者证书没有正确配置和更新,都可能给攻击者可乘之机。
但总体而言,HTTPS 仍然是目前保障网络通信安全的重要手段。大多数情况下,它能够为用户提供可靠的保护,防止敏感信息的泄露。为了最大程度地确保 HTTPS 的安全性,用户应该保持设备和软件的更新,避免访问可疑的网站,以及注意保护自己的设备不受恶意软件的侵害。
HTTPS 并非绝对安全,但它在很大程度上提高了网络通信的安全性。只要我们采取正确的措施和保持警惕,就能够有效地降低被抓包的风险,享受更加安全的网络环境。
TAGS: HTTPS安全性 HTTPS抓包可能性 HTTPS技术原理 HTTPS应用场景
- MIT 经典课程“分布式系统”视频版已上线 网友:终有非偷拍版
- 2020 年必知的 React 库
- 构建运行良好的 Vue 组件之法
- 15 款实用的 VS Code 插件
- CSS 达成自适应分隔线的多种方式
- 仍在用 SimpleDateFormat?你的项目还好吗?
- Python 技巧揭秘 | 系列 1
- 深入理解 JavaScript 继承(面试必备要点)
- PMO为何心累?马蜂窝的系统驱动项目管理之道
- 阿里工程师展示戴口罩刷门禁“刷脸神器”
- C 语言中的递归函数难以理解,为何不摒弃?
- 掌握这几个锁用法,多线程理解不再难
- 100 行代码实现疫情地图可视化的原理是什么?
- 程序员应知晓依赖冲突的缘由与解决之策
- Python 助力 Excel 减轻复杂数据处理之痛的方法